Pharmacy Technician Hybrid Program
The Pharmacy Technician Hybrid program is designed to prepare students to work as pharmacy technicians in retail, hospital, or other pharmacy settings. The program covers various topics, including pharmacy sterile compounding, dose conversions, aseptic technique, handling sterile products, total parenteral nutrition (TPN), prescription dispensing, inventory control, and billing and reimbursement.

Course Description
The program provides an overview of preparing medication for dispensing to patients, including retrieving drugs in the correct dosage form and strength, measuring the appropriate amount of drug, and producing a prescription label. Pharmacy technicians work with drugs to be administered orally, topically, for the eye, nose, etc. Depending on the practice setting, pharmacy technicians may also be involved in the admixture of drugs for intravenous use.
